Depends on what rims made out of? Steel rims thin bead rim easy get tires off and on for the do it you’re self guy. Aluminum or magnesium rims has thick bead rim which makes it extremely more difficult if not impossible unless you have tire machine. Walmart will not mount golf cart mag wheels. IMO golf cart tires don’t need balancing. Don’t rotate fast enough IMO. Last edited by Topspinmo; 03-24-2022 at 01:23 PM. Reason: Had to has |
